What companies run services between Illinois, USA and Ann Arbor, MI, USA?

Amtrak operates a train from Chicago Union Station to Ann Arbor Amtrak Station 3 times a day. Tickets cost $75–160 and the journey takes 4h 14m. Alternatively, Jefferson Lines operates a bus from Chicago Bus Station to Ann Arbor 3 times a day. Tickets cost $60–90 and the journey takes 5h. Three other operators also service this route.
